Jeep Safari
Explore the rugged landscape of Lanzarote or Fuerteventura on an organised jeep safari.

Not necessarily for the feint hearted the jeep safari typically explores the amazing lunar landscape and the hidden places around the island. The adventure takes you off road, and is a bit of a bumpy ride, so you'd better hang on to your hats.

You discover the natural geology of the island and possibly find a few souvenirs in the form of Olivin the semi precious stone which is in abundance within the volcanic lava rock. Visit off-beat coastal tracks, view the magnificence of the volcanic craters, get fantastic views from the sheer cliff edges high up in the mountains and experience the desert driving through the amazing sand dunes of Fuerteventura.

These trips take in lunch and often provide you with a souvenir video of your day. You can book tours direct or ask at your reception.

Quad Bike Safari
A Quad Bike tour is a totally off road experience. Drive through off road, streets, desert areas and lava fields. Visit look-out points with amazing views far removed from the main tourist routes.

All this and great fun from simply riding these vehicles. The quad bikes can also take co-drivers, so parents can bring the children along. Drivers must have a valid drivers licence. You can book tours direct or ask at your reception.

Rancho Texas Park
A trip to Rancho Texas is like a ride through the wild, wild west! Complete with wig-wams, cowboys, buffalo, crocodiles and many more tropical animals, this is a memorable attraction for all the family.

Five years in the making, no attention to detail has been overlooked. The layout is superb featuring an open-air theatre for animal shows, a huge water wheel and several waterfalls, lakes and caves and even an adventure play area for children.

There are also pony rides for kids, boat rides on the small lake for older children and a restaurant to grab a spot of lunch.

When visitors enter the park, theyare greeted by a huge owl with piercing yellow eyes. This is Sofia and she is quite some bird!

Walking around the park, to the sound of country music enhancing the wild west atmosphere, visitors can see a huge variety of animals including racoons, snakes, lizards, horses, buffalo and many, many more. There is also a spectacular array of birds.

In less than two hours at the park it is possible to see three animal shows. The eagle show, the crocodile show and the parrot show.

The shows are a big hit with children and adults alike.

Entrance to the park in Puerto del Carmen is around 14 Euros for adults & 9 Euros for children. Many hotels and complexes arrange excursions to the park which would include transport.

Guinate Tropical Park
Located in the northern part of Lanzarote, at the foot of the Corona Volcano, one of the highest on the island, is Guinate Tropical Park. The park is spread over a massive area, with waterfalls, lakes and gardens, close to the cliffs at Famara.

From Mirador de Guinate you can see spectacular views of La Graciosa, Alegranza and Montaña Clara.

The park has excellent facilities and you can observe more than 1,300 exotic birds and animals. You can also enjoy the talents of the parrots in the Parrot Show where these amusing birds show off their skills in riding bicycles, roller skating and playing ball.

The park operates a client pick-up service enabling easy access to the park. You can obtain more information from your accommodation reception or tourist information points around the island.
